Sunflower 'Double Sun King' Seeds
A show‑stopping sunflower with fully double, golden‑yellow blooms that form a lush, fluffy, “powder‑puff” flower head atop tall, sturdy stems. Double Sun King is a dramatic addition to summer borders and cutting gardens, with long‑lasting blooms that make stunning statement plants and excellent cut flowers.

- Sow: April – May (direct outdoors once frost risk has passed)
- Flowers: July – September
- Hardy annual
- Soil: Well‑drained, fertile soil
- Aspect: Full sun
- Direct outdoors: Sow thinly in drills about 45 cm (18in) apart into a fine, prepared seedbed.
- Indoors: For earlier blooms, sow individually in pots under cover at 20–25 °C, then harden off before planting out after all risk of frost has passed.
- Thinning: When seedlings are established, thin to approximately 45 cm (18in) between plants.
Sunflowers thrive with plenty of sunshine and regular watering to keep soil evenly moist (but not waterlogged). Taller plants like Double Sun King may benefit from light staking in exposed sites to support the heavy blooms. These sunflowers typically don’t need deadheading to continue producing attractive flowers all season.
